Depois de lê-lo, você terá condições de ler e escrever programas e módulos Python e estará pronto para aprender mais sobre os diversos módulos descritos em A Biblioteca Padrão do Python. Embora a linguagem possua uma sintaxe clara e concisa, ela apresenta algumas limitações que atualizações futuras podem corrigir. Por exemplo, o suporte https://erickaddb23233.like-blogs.com/26269701/curso-de-teste-de-software-com-horário-flexível-plataforma-própria-e-garantia-de-emprego para tipos estáticos pode ser adicionado para melhorar a segurança e a velocidade do código. Assim, a comunidade Python está trabalhando em atualizações para melhorar o desempenho da linguagem em aplicações em larga escala. NumPy é uma biblioteca de Python que fornece suporte para trabalhar com matrizes e arrays numéricos.
Portanto, recomendo demais você iniciar seus estudos com essa linguagem de programação. Com certeza, aprender Python pode ser uma excelente decisão, pois ela é uma linguagem de programação versátil e amplamente utilizada que oferece inúmeras vantagens. Com base nisso, precisamos entender que a biblioteca padrão Python é um conjunto de módulos disponíveis para que você possa importá-los e usar suas funcionalidades quando quiser.
Economize 40% com o Cupom English Fluency!
A linguagem Python é de código aberto, o que significa que é possível baixar seu código fonte escrito em linguagem C e realizar alterações. Além disso, ele contém inúmeras bibliotecas e frameworks gratuitos que podem ser utilizados para obter recursos adicionais. No caso, por ser de fácil compreensão, foi uma linguagem que ganhou popularidade entre as empresas devido ao seu código enxuto. Além disso, ela possui uma grande quantidade de bibliotecas disponíveis para auxiliar no nosso dia a dia, e tem uma grande comunidade de pessoas desenvolvedoras. Os frameworks Python são conjuntos de ferramentas, bibliotecas e convenções que facilitam o desenvolvimento de aplicações em domínios específicos.
- Além disso, a linguagem possui muitas bibliotecas que simplificam a vida do desenvolvedor ou desenvolvedora, escrevendo menos código que o habitual, gerando economia de tempo e aumento de produtividade.
- Existem bibliotecas populares de machine learning e frameworks para Python.
- Nosso objetivo é te ensinar programação do zero e te ajudar a entrar no mercado de trabalho.
- Se um script Python é importado como um módulo, o bytecode vai armazenar seu arquivo .pyc correspondente.
Além disso, trata-se de uma das linguagens que oferecem melhores salários em 2023. O salário médio para um desenvolvedor Python no Brasil, hoje, gira em torno de R$ 5.641 mensais, segundo a Glassdoor. Alguns dos maiores projetos que utilizam Python são o servidor de aplicação Zope, o compartilhador de arquivos Mnet, o sítio YouTube e o cliente https://emilianoponl00112.sharebyblog.com/26325261/curso-de-teste-de-software-com-horário-flexível-plataforma-própria-e-garantia-de-emprego original do BitTorrent. A implementação original e mais conhecida do Python é o CPython, escrita em C e compatível com o padrão C89,[35] sendo distribuída com uma grande biblioteca padrão escrita em um misto de Python e C. Esta implementação é suportada em diversas plataformas, incluindo Microsoft Windows e sistemas Unix-like modernos.
O que é o Python para que serve?
E outra explicação possível pode ser que os homens tendem a comprar mais este produto apenas aos domingos, por alguma razão. A partir deste gráfico, podemos dizer que os homens compraram mais de 400 unidades deste produto e que as mulheres compraram cerca de 350 unidades deste produto, neste domingo em específico. Podes utilizar qualquer um dos algoritmos acima para resolver o problema de reconhecimento de imagens que expliquei anteriormente. Dada esta outra imagem abaixo (Figura 2), desejas que o teu programa reconheça que é uma mesa.
Por isso, a Nasa pretende, com o projeto, contar com mais de 90 minutos de imagens para fazer a análise científica. Para chegar a esse feito, os fotógrafos estarão posicionados em todo o trajeto do eclipse. Assim a AWS tornou recentemente as instâncias EC2 M3 compatíveis com o Nitro System.
Aplicações de Python
Para além das suas grandes comunidades online, muitos Grupos de Usuários Python organizam informalmente reuniões mensais offline para compartilhar dicas e descobertas. Existem mais de mil grupos do tipo, com mais de 800 mil usuários de Python ao redor do mundo. Stackless Python é uma variação do CPython que implementa microthreads (permitindo multitarefa sem o uso de threads), sendo suportada em quase todas as plataformas que a implementação original.
Uma Exception é um problema que ocorre enquanto o código está sendo executado. Já o SyntaxError é um problema detectado quando o Python verifica o código antes de executá-lo, ou seja, em tempo de compilação. PEP, Python Enhancement Proposals ou Propostas para Melhoramento no Python, como o nome diz são propostas de aprimoramento ou de novas funcionalidades para https://josuejoom52809.blog-kids.com/26558010/curso-de-teste-de-software-com-horário-flexível-plataforma-própria-e-garantia-de-emprego a linguagem. Qualquer um pode escrever uma proposta e a comunidade Python testa, avalia e decide se deve ou não fazer parte da linguagem. De forma simples, o M continua representando a camada de Modelo, na qual temos, por exemplo, as classes de domínio. O T, de template, é equivalente à camada View, ou seja, serão as páginas web, para interação com o usuário.